A race of humans making up several island states under the banner of the Taldur, a judicial body who lay down the strict law of the land. The people of the Taldur were once assaulted by the presence of Linea, called "Destroyer of Worlds," who created a sickness that destroyed half the population. She was, consequently, banished to the prison world Hadante.
The people under the jurisdiction of the Taldur live under constant fear of disobedience, and its penalty.
DETAILS
HOMEWORLD - P3X-775
FIRST APPEARED - Prisoners
KEY EPISODE
Prisoners - SG-1, after searching through thick foliage, decide to return to Earth, until they discover a single inhabitant who, unbeknownst to them, committed a murder, and is now subject to the omniscient Taldur.
